Description

This is the ninth volume in an enlightening series on clashing values in the worlds of business and education. Containing papers co-published with the Oxford Centre for the Study of Values in Education and Business, this volume traces the most recent changes in both areas of study. Through its focus on the latest advances in technology and their impact upon universities and the world market, this work provides insight into current dialogues on values between universities, businesses and technology.

Author Bio

Samuel M. Natale is Professor of Strategic Management at Adelphi University as well as Senior Research Associate, Department of Educational Studies, University of Oxford, England. Anthony F. Libertella is Dean, School of Business, Adelphi University.
